当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和文件存储使用场景一样吗,对象存储与文件存储,应用场景对比与选择指南

对象存储和文件存储使用场景一样吗,对象存储与文件存储,应用场景对比与选择指南

对象存储和文件存储的应用场景有所不同,对象存储适用于大规模数据存储、云服务、大数据分析和备份等场景,具有高扩展性和灵活性;而文件存储则更适合于需要高性能读写、多用户并发...

对象存储和文件存储的应用场景有所不同,对象存储适用于大规模数据存储、云服务、大数据分析和备份等场景,具有高扩展性和灵活性;而文件存储则更适合于需要高性能读写、多用户并发访问以及本地部署的场景,在选择时,应根据具体需求考虑数据的规模、访问模式和使用环境等因素。

随着数据量爆炸式增长,企业对高效、安全的数据存储解决方案的需求日益迫切,在众多存储技术中,对象存储和文件存储是两种截然不同但各有千秋的选择,本文将深入探讨这两种存储技术的特点和应用场景,帮助您更好地理解它们之间的差异,从而做出更明智的选择。

定义与工作原理

对象存储是一种以对象为单位进行存储和管理的技术,每个对象由唯一标识符(ID)和数据两部分组成,它通过HTTP/HTTPS协议进行数据的传输和访问,具有高度可扩展性和灵活性,对象存储系统通常采用分布式架构设计,能够实现跨地域的数据复制和容错机制。

对象存储和文件存储使用场景一样吗,对象存储与文件存储,应用场景对比与选择指南

图片来源于网络,如有侵权联系删除

优点

  1. 高可用性:由于采用了多副本策略,即使某个节点出现故障也不会影响数据的完整性。
  2. 弹性扩展:可以根据需求动态调整存储容量,满足快速增长的业务需求。
  3. 低成本:相比传统NAS设备,对象存储的成本更为低廉且易于维护。
  4. 安全性:支持细粒度的访问控制权限管理,确保数据的安全性。

应用场景

  1. 海量数据备份:适用于需要长期保存大量数据的场合,如视频监控、医疗影像等。
  2. 公有云服务:为用户提供按需付费的服务模式,降低运营成本。
  3. 大数据分析:作为Hadoop生态系统中的一种重要组件,用于存储和处理大规模数据集。

定义与工作原理

文件存储是以文件为单位进行组织和管理的技术,每个文件包含元数据和实际内容两部分,它通过NFS或SMB协议进行文件的共享和访问,具有良好的兼容性和易用性,文件存储系统一般采用集中式架构设计,适合于中小型企业的日常办公环境。

优点

  1. 简单易用:操作界面直观友好,无需复杂的配置即可投入使用。 2 性能稳定:读写速度快,响应时间短,适合频繁访问的场景。
  2. 一致性保障:在同一时刻只能有一个进程修改同一份文件,避免并发冲突问题。
  3. 本地化部署:可以独立于网络环境运行,减少对外部环境的依赖。

应用场景

  1. 企业级数据中心:用于存储和管理企业内部的各种业务文档和数据资源。
  2. 虚拟化环境:配合VMware、Hyper-V等虚拟化平台使用,提高资源的利用率。
  3. 高性能计算:为科研机构和高科技企业提供强大的数据处理能力。

对比与分析

存储单元

  • 对象存储:以对象为单位进行存储,每个对象都有唯一的标识符和数据部分。
  • 文件存储:以文件为单位进行存储,每个文件都包含元数据和实际内容两部分。

访问方式

  • 对象存储:通过HTTP/HTTPS协议进行远程访问,支持RESTful API调用。
  • 文件存储:通过NFS或SMB协议进行本地或局域网内的共享访问。

性能表现

  • 对象存储:单点写入速度较低,但批量读取和多线程并发处理能力强。
  • 文件存储:单点读写速度快,但受限于网络带宽和网络拓扑结构的影响较大。

可扩展性

  • 对象存储:具备良好的横向扩展能力,可以通过增加节点来提升整体性能和服务能力。
  • 文件存储:纵向扩展较为困难,主要依赖于硬件升级来提高性能。

安全性与可靠性

  • 对象存储:采用多副本机制和数据校验算法,具有较高的可靠性和容灾能力。
  • 文件存储:虽然也有一定的冗余措施,但在面对灾难性事件时恢复难度较大。

成本效益

  • 对象存储:初期投资较小,后期运维成本低廉,非常适合大规模数据的存储需求。
  • 文件存储:初始购置成本较高,后续维护费用也相对较高,更适合小规模的应用场景。

选择建议

在选择对象存储还是文件存储时,需要综合考虑以下几个因素:

对象存储和文件存储使用场景一样吗,对象存储与文件存储,应用场景对比与选择指南

图片来源于网络,如有侵权联系删除

  1. 业务需求:明确了解当前及未来一段时间内对数据存储的具体要求,包括数据类型、访问频率、吞吐量等关键指标。
  2. 预算限制:考虑自身的财务状况和技术投入能力,合理规划存储方案的投资回报率。
  3. 技术团队实力:评估现有IT人员的技能水平和经验储备,是否具备管理和维护复杂存储系统的能力。
  4. 合作伙伴关系:寻找信誉良好、服务到位的供应商,建立长期稳定的合作关系,共同应对可能出现的技术难题和市场变化。

对象存储和文件存储各自拥有独特的优势和适用领域,在实际应用过程中,应根据具体情况进行科学合理的分析和判断,选取最合适的存储解决方案以满足业务发展的需要,同时也要关注新技术的发展趋势,及时更新换代落后的产品和技术,以确保信息的完整性和安全性不受威胁。

黑狐家游戏

发表评论

最新文章